D&C Rallying Gareth Hall Stages
4th July 2010


Ieuan Rowlands and last year's winning co-driver Aled Edwards took victory on the very wet event, their Escort finishing twelve seconds ahead of regular Trawsfynydd winners Ken Pugh/Gwawr Hughes in their Mitsubishi, Gwyn Thomas/Phill Harrison taking third in their 4WD Ford Puma, 24 seconds further adrift.

Conditions were tricky as the 32 crews tackled three laps of four stages, Rowlands/Edwards taking an immediate lead but losing it on the fourth stage due to a minor off, damaging the co-driver's side. After eight stages they were tied with Pugh/Hughes but won the final stages to ensure first overall.

Richard Lewis/Emma Davies (Escort) were leading the two-litre class until breaking a half-shaft on the seventh stage, allowing Aled Charles/Alistair Dodd to win the class, comfortably ahead of Carwyn Evans/Ryan Hands. Kevin Jones and daughter Jacqueline finished third on her first-ever rally – all three crews in Mk2 Escorts.

As expected there was a close battle in the 1600 class between Geoff McQuilling/Rob Hopewell and siblings Chris Phillips/Sarah Hughes, the Honda crew taking the win from the Peugeot. These two were a distance ahead of Matthew Roberts/Iwan Morris (Saxo) who lead the ANWCC Novice Championship.

Gareth Roberts/Ian Lloyd had the dubious honour of being the first retirement (of only two), surprisingly this was not until the fifth stage, when their class-leading 106 broke a driveshaft off the start line. The class went to Dyfed Pritchard/Tecwyn Jones who along with fellow Nova crew Alan Evans/Lee Webb finished inside the top ten overall. Pete Buckley/Rob Jones were third in another Nova.

Daniel Jones/Dale Bowen (Escort) won the road rally class, whilst the Formula 1000 award went to Alex Jackson/Dave Barnes (Micra).

Results:
1, Ieuan Rowlands/Aled Edwards (2.0 Ford Escort Mk2) 20m 55s
2, Ken Pugh/Gwawr Hughes (2.0t Mitsubishi Lancer Evo III) 21m 07s
3, Gwyn Thomas/Phill Harrison (2.0t Ford Puma 4x4) 21m 31s
4, Geoff McQuilling/Rob Hopewell (1.6 Honda Civic VTI) 21m 52s
5, Chris Phillips/Sarah Hughes (1.6 Peugeot 106 GTI) 22m 05s
6, Gareth Richards/Ian Jones (2.5 Darrian T9) 22m 05s
7, Emyr Morgan/Paul Jones (2.0t Subaru Impreza) 22m 06s
8, Aled Charles/Alistair Dodd (2.0 Ford Escort Mk2) 22m 12s
9, Dyfed Pritchard/Tecwyn Jones (1.4 Vauxhall Nova) 22m 21s
10, Alan Evans/Lee Webb (1.4 Vauxhall Nova) 22m 49s

Snippets:

Trawsfynydd winner Ieuan Rowlands has contested many forest stage rallies without ever damaging the car. On the Gareth Hall he clipped a chicane tyre which still had the wheel inside, the object jumping up and denting the door and smashing the window – needless to say, it was on the co-drivers' side!

21-year-old Co-driver Aled Edwards won the Gareth Hall Memorial Rally last year, the time being 20m 52s. This year, with a different driver, he won again – the time just 3 seconds more than last year!

Just two retirements, and both were crews who were leading their respective classes at the time. Both were driveshaft problems, the Peugeot 106 of Gareth Roberts/Ian Lloyd failing as they left the start line of the fifth stage, whilst Richard Lewis/Emma Davies broke their Escort shaft mid-way through the seventh.

The Porsche 924 of Trevor Groves/Joshua Thomas became stranded on tyres within sight of the finish of the eighth stage. After a lot of effort they regained the road and got to the end of the stage, within 40 seconds of being declared OTL! Seeded at 29 they finished – 29th !!!
